/**
 * This exception is thrown by EDAM procedures when a call fails as a result of
 * a problem in the service that could not be changed through caller action.
 * 
 * errorCode:  The numeric code indicating the type of error that occurred.
 *   must be one of the values of EDAMErrorCode.
 * 
 * message:  This may contain additional information about the error
 * 
 * rateLimitDuration:  Indicates the minimum number of seconds that an application should
 *   expect subsequent API calls for this user to fail. The application should not retry
 *   API requests for the user until at least this many seconds have passed. Present only
 *   when errorCode is RATE_LIMIT_REACHED,
 */
